Data Management of 3D Visualization System of Power Grid Information Based on MongoDB

Power grid network covers a wide range,has many equipments and complex internal structure. If the traditional management method is adopted for the information data generated during operation,it is not only inefficient,hight in cost,but also unfarorable to operational safety. For this reason,3D visualization can be carried out. Through the MongoDB technology and B/S technology,how to realize the three-dimensional visualization data management of power grid information is discussed. The results show that the 3D visualization of equipment information of power network,not only can improve the scene view management visibili?ty,improve space planning and management,but also improve the efficiency of equipment management and resource search. In the visualization process,the equipment management of three-dimensional is focused on,one hand in order to enhance the equipment efficiency under the frame,on the other hand in order to increase the fault alarm management visualization,and its efficiency in the use of statistical visualization cabinet is focused on.关键词
